Transaction e7761c877336486dd050edf06f7a6e16504c6d700f97434f89febbf25eb18329

20 Input
2 Outputs
  • e7761c877336486dd050edf06f7a6e16504c6d700f97434f89febbf25eb18329:0
  • value  19000000
    address  1LSLdCp1qiZE2HhE9jUNLFiSiwZz6kDbcw
  • e7761c877336486dd050edf06f7a6e16504c6d700f97434f89febbf25eb18329:1
  • value  412510
    address  1LpX5TvgiJgr8wwT8CpmfjPwvozHhDGb1b